Li-Ion Batteries and Beyond: Driving Next-Generation Energy Storage with MedeA

At a time when lithium is becoming the 'new oil', the demand for next-generation battery materials, materials optimization, and materials processing understanding, are at an all time high. It is important to establish a broad range of battery materials, inclusive of lithium and beyond. This webinar will discuss some of the ways MedeA can be used to explore next-generation battery materials, and more specifically how MedeA can be used to accelerate the search for good multivalent ion battery materials.


  • Automated convergence testing

  • Intercalation site identification in the Chevrel phase Mo6S8

  • Electronic analysis of multivalent ion battery materials

  • Voltage comparison of multivalent ion batteries

  • Stable phase prediction as Li is increased in LixNiO2

  • Voltage prediction for LixNiO2
